Coach Rulani Mokwena started his Algerian Ligue 1 journey with a draw in a weekend coach Bradley Carnell and Lyle Foster hit good strides for their respective clubs.
Mokwena’s MC Alger played out to a 0-0 draw against USM Alger in their 2025/26 season opening match. The enounter was played at the Stade Mustapha Tchaker on Sunday night.
In England, Bafana Bafana striker Lyle Foster opened his goal account for Burnley FC in their 3-2 loss to Manchester United in the Premier League at Old Trafford on Saturday.
Josh Cullen put Manchester United ahead with an own goal after 27 minutes. But Foster equalised in the 55th minute.
Bryan Mbeumo restored Man United’s advantage and Altay Bayindir gave The Clarets a second equaliser but Bruno Fernandes then sealed Man United’s win via a late penalty.
In the England Championship, Luke Le Roux made a second half appearance as Portsmouth FC beat Preston 1-0 at the Fratton Park. He played 26 minutes on Saturday.
In Austria, former Kaizer Chiefs midfielder Yusuf Maart played 85 minutes as SV Ried beat LASK 3-1 at Raiffeisen Arena on Saturday. His compatriot, Antonio Van Wyk was introdued as the second half of the match started to help the team win.

BRADLEY CARNELL, OLWETHU MAKHANYA HIT GOOD STRIDES IN THE MLS
In the Major League Soccer Eastern Conference, Bradley Carnell and his Philadelphia Union opened a five-point lead after beating contenders FC Cincinnati 1-0 at TQL Stadium on Sunday.
Philadelphia Union now have 57 points in 29 matches. However they finished the match, with one man down as Olwethu Makhanya was red-carded on the 60th minute.
In the Western Conference, Bongokuhle Hlongwane played the entire game as Minnesota United drew 1-1 with Portland FC at the Allienz Arena. The match was played on Sunday morning.
MOHAU NKOTA , ELIAS MOKWANA MAKE SAUDI PRO LEAGUE DEBUT

Former Sekhukhune United forward Elias Mokwana made his debut on Thursday for Al-Hazm as they drew 1-1 at the Dhamak Club Stadium. He played for 18 minutes and received a yellow card on his maiden appearance.
Meanwhile ex-Orlando Pirates star Mohau Nkota scored on his Al-Ettifaq FC debut in the Saudi Pro League. He scored the first goal as Al-Ettifaq FC beat Al Kholood 2-1 in the 2025/26 Saudi Pro League season opening match. The match was played at the Al-Ettifaq Club Stadium on Thursday night.
In the Norway, defender Samukele Kabini played the entire match as Molde FK beat Tromso 2-0 at the Aker Stadion on Sunday. Moreso, in Denmark Gift Links played the entire match as AGF beat Fredericia 4-1 on Sunday. The match was played at the Ceres Park Vejlby.
Furthermore, Luther Singh played for 76 minutes as AEL Limassol beat Olympiakos 2-0 at the Alphamega Stadium on Sunday.
In Romania, defender Siyabonga Ngezana played the entire match as his FCSB staged a massive comeback. They came back from behind to draw 2-2 with CFR Cluj at the Dr Constantin Rădulescu Stadium on Sunday night.
